The image of blackened lungs isn't a prop. It's the harsh reality of smoking. While healthy lungs are a pinkish color, cigarette smoke causes permanent, heavy staining from tar and other particulate Communities of Color Network Healthy lungs are pink or reddish in color, easily contract and expand, and efficiently filter dust or dirt from the air you breathe.
